Elevate your dessert game with Queen of Tarts’ beautiful creations
If you’re not the best baker (because, same!), but want to impress your friends or family with beautiful home made cakes, or if you just fancy a delicious cake but maybe are short on time, Queen of Tarts may be the right option for you.
With a stunning selection of cupcakes, bento cakes, biscuits, and custom occasion cakes, you can enjoy handcrafted, bakery-quality treats without the stress of baking. No matter if you prefer a classic design or something fun and trendy, there’s something for everyone!

Why we enjoy Queen of Tarts bakes:
- Consistent quality and delicious taste. If you order the cupcakes – you’re in for a surprise. Eat them slightly chilled to really appreciate the filled centre. DELICIOUS! We enjoyed a couple of orders now and tried the cupcakes, bento cakes, biscuits, and they are all consistently tasty. Every time.
- Beautiful decorations on each cake – big or small. Fatima decorates them all by hand, with some intricate designs. They all look gorgeous. And fun! I am particularly excited for next Halloween as her last year’s designs were super fun.
- Friendly service – if you follow Queen of Tarts on Instagram, you will surely enjoy all the fun baking-related reels and memes in Fatima’s stories. I am not a baker, but those stories keep me entertained, ha!

- Themes are on point. If you’re a millennial, you will appreciate the themes that Fatima constantly comes up with. My favourite so far was The Office US cake (I am absolutely Office obsessed!) and the Friends Valentine’s designs (it doesn’t get any more iconic than ‘You’re my lobster’, does it?). But if you’re after something more classic, the flower designs on her recent Mother’s Day cakes were timeless and beautiful.
- Keeping up with all the current trends. Her bento cakes are UNREAL! Our recent box included one of them and it was adorable! Just a perfect size too.

Location
Queen of Tarts is based in Newcastle with delivery and collection available. There is also an option for UK postage so do get in touch with her if you’re further afield (she responds super quickly if you DM her)

Tips for Ordering
• Try something new. I normally go for chocolate cupcakes which are my faves, but our recent order included some vanilla ones and oh my goodness! I never thought I’d appreciate vanilla anything as much! Just delightful.
• Wherever possible, order in plenty of advance, as Fatima does get very busy, especially if you need your cakes and sweets around special occasions like Valentine’s Day, Mother’s Day, Christmas, Eid, etc.
